Commit Graph

  • 85185f189e Use opacity modifier instead of conditionals to hide unselected timelines to retain scroll positions remember-scroll-position Terry Yiu 2023-12-08 15:55:42 -08:00
  • 78e840734a Translate InfoPlist.strings in nl transifex-integration[bot] 2023-12-08 10:06:05 +00:00
  • 1ccb300dd1 Translate InfoPlist.strings in nl transifex-integration[bot] 2023-12-08 10:05:59 +00:00
  • 049a32db41 Translate Localizable.stringsdict in nl transifex-integration[bot] 2023-12-08 10:05:15 +00:00
  • d82add1080 Translate InfoPlist.strings in ja transifex-integration[bot] 2023-12-08 08:01:06 +00:00
  • 9d42715d76 Fix localization issues and export strings for translation Terry Yiu 2023-12-07 14:49:07 -08:00
  • 14fd06c052 Translate Localizable.strings in cs transifex-integration[bot] 2023-11-18 13:41:59 +00:00
  • e2ab3a41b4 Translate InfoPlist.strings in cs transifex-integration[bot] 2023-11-13 09:06:34 +00:00
  • 6d7c2af504 Translate Localizable.strings in zh_HK transifex-integration[bot] 2023-11-03 12:01:33 +00:00
  • f5fbd1d3c1 Translate Localizable.stringsdict in zh_HK transifex-integration[bot] 2023-11-03 12:00:11 +00:00
  • c4333280dd Translate Localizable.stringsdict in zh_TW transifex-integration[bot] 2023-11-03 11:59:57 +00:00
  • 6b6a98b71f Translate Localizable.stringsdict in zh_CN transifex-integration[bot] 2023-11-03 11:59:37 +00:00
  • 3e5029a4ad ui: allow users to collapse suggested hashtag view ericholguin 2023-12-02 11:56:25 -07:00
  • 05b2cb6376 ux: minor improvements to qrcode scanning in images ericholguin 2023-12-01 22:21:20 -07:00
  • c4af40e64f textsearch: don't clear results if we get no results while typing William Casarin 2023-12-05 12:33:16 -08:00
  • afc42d1952 nostrdb/writer: make sure we don't write a note if we already have it William Casarin 2023-12-04 14:13:14 -08:00
  • 579303f741 ndb: fix minor text search result bug William Casarin 2023-12-04 14:51:58 -08:00
  • 104f490e86 v1.7 William Casarin 2023-12-04 13:22:43 -08:00
  • a07b78e47f ndb: add safemode so we don't instantly crash on bad dbs William Casarin 2023-12-04 12:42:45 -08:00
  • 4e447ddbed ndb/txn: inherit active transactions on the same thread William Casarin 2023-12-04 11:52:39 -08:00
  • f6b59b3f5d search: debounce when searching William Casarin 2023-12-04 12:26:20 -08:00
  • e40d5b3e83 damus/c: fix a few warnings William Casarin 2023-12-04 13:25:02 -08:00
  • 4bf8a68c9c search: add damus search ui William Casarin 2023-12-03 22:13:46 -08:00
  • 0a9ac9cb0d ndb: more dumb results building William Casarin 2023-12-03 22:13:11 -08:00
  • 9c3b052de2 ndb/note: always track note size, add to_owned William Casarin 2023-12-03 22:12:31 -08:00
  • 59cde41764 build: fix a few warnings William Casarin 2023-12-03 22:12:00 -08:00
  • 9502fc30ba ndb: add initial search interface William Casarin 2023-12-02 15:05:15 -08:00
  • 6b8cf51720 nostrdb/search: fix another newest-first bug William Casarin 2023-12-02 15:02:46 -08:00
  • f72b297d77 nostrdb: add cpu helper William Casarin 2023-12-02 13:47:17 -08:00
  • dd78272a5e Ndb: update to use new nostrdb config struct William Casarin 2023-12-02 13:43:40 -08:00
  • 65be56ba7c fix some incompatibility between nostrdb and damus' William Casarin 2023-12-02 13:41:36 -08:00
  • 8e361a9586 nostrdb/search: fix subtle bug with some newest-first text search William Casarin 2023-12-02 13:09:30 -08:00
  • 9bbeffe320 nostrdb/search: also index longform William Casarin 2023-12-02 12:16:53 -08:00
  • 3e5d7581ba nostrdb/refactor: move search key printer in case we need it William Casarin 2023-12-02 11:49:08 -08:00
  • 06445de197 nostrdb/search: make sure we break instead of return William Casarin 2023-12-01 17:14:16 -08:00
  • e537c7cef4 nostrdb/search: allow searching from newest-to-oldest and oldest-to-newest William Casarin 2023-12-01 17:04:01 -08:00
  • 01c239c0eb nostrdb/search: add limit param William Casarin 2023-12-01 16:21:25 -08:00
  • bec92249f9 nostrdb/search: remove result printing, move to util/ndb William Casarin 2023-12-01 15:37:03 -08:00
  • aa0b9bde8f nostrdb/Delete unuse argument (destsize) hakkadaikon 2023-12-02 02:52:14 +09:00
  • 4e4e8ed460 nostrdb/rename get_physical_cores to get_cpu_cores William Casarin 2023-12-01 13:56:24 -08:00
  • 3605edad8b nostrdb/config: fix ingester thread settings William Casarin 2023-12-01 13:17:25 -08:00
  • 04c207a11a nostrdb/ingest: add configurable ingest filter William Casarin 2023-12-01 13:10:57 -08:00
  • 9d208284c6 nostrdb/search: phrase searching working William Casarin 2023-11-30 13:00:04 -08:00
  • 213a26cd01 nostrdb/flag: add ndb config flag for skipping note verification William Casarin 2023-11-30 09:44:10 -08:00
  • b74bde5cc4 nostrdb/search: fix infinite loop when parsing some notes William Casarin 2023-11-29 12:01:17 -08:00
  • 0e0c53145f nostrdb/segfault: fix weird crash in ispunct William Casarin 2023-11-29 11:58:24 -08:00
  • 76aa1d3450 nostrdb/db: remove the DUPFIXED flag from the fulltext db William Casarin 2023-11-29 12:03:09 -08:00
  • fa0d5e7d03 nostrdb/debug: fix some debug-mode compile issues William Casarin 2023-11-29 12:03:50 -08:00
  • 8446db7cbc nostrdb/search: prepare text search for accurate phrase results William Casarin 2023-11-28 15:53:01 -08:00
  • 8679c9f293 nostrdb/search: make search case insensitive William Casarin 2023-11-28 10:51:12 -08:00
  • d541153e4c nostrdb/Add fulltext search index William Casarin 2023-11-27 16:08:42 -08:00
  • 53fc1b6945 nostrdb/Fix invalid db selection when writing kind index William Casarin 2023-11-27 16:39:54 -08:00
  • ff60f8a2db nostrdb/index: write kind index when processing notes William Casarin 2023-11-25 15:24:24 -08:00
  • bfd78c01ca nostrdb/refactor: move write id index to its own function William Casarin 2023-11-25 15:15:23 -08:00
  • a2af030367 nostrdb/refactor: move profile index writing to its own function William Casarin 2023-11-25 15:07:29 -08:00
  • 3c2e8b728f nostrdb/index: create kind+timestamp index database William Casarin 2023-11-23 13:20:20 -08:00
  • 8269ca59cd nostrdb/index: add u64_timestamp lmdb comparator William Casarin 2023-11-23 13:19:07 -08:00
  • 0f9d55d4f9 nostrdb/debug: use mdb_strerror in more places William Casarin 2023-11-23 13:18:17 -08:00
  • 4109649dc2 nostrdb/filter: make sure we only match single chars William Casarin 2023-11-23 12:45:19 -08:00
  • 466dfcb7d7 nostrdb/filters: add initial filter interface William Casarin 2023-11-22 13:46:12 -08:00
  • 27905d24b4 cursor: add cursor_memset William Casarin 2023-12-02 13:41:19 -08:00
  • 7a5aef94a8 relays: Publish kind 10_002 Kieran 2023-11-30 23:11:16 +00:00
  • 9e4f0122f5 update testdata URL path Jing维 2023-11-26 14:19:44 +08:00
  • a80ddc08ec settings: add media previews setting ericholguin 2023-11-21 17:31:16 -07:00
  • 6daa4f7e13 Add regional relays for Thailand and Germany. Daniel D’Aquino 2023-11-23 00:38:08 +00:00
  • 9686f82e8f ux: only handle one qr code in an image and add copy functionality ericholguin 2023-11-21 19:00:23 -07:00
  • a1e6be214e Migrate NostrDB files to shared app group file container Daniel D’Aquino 2023-11-20 17:31:35 -08:00
  • 87860a7151 Make NostrDB (and related) code build under the new extension target as well. Daniel D’Aquino 2023-11-15 18:09:28 -08:00
  • ad75d8546c Add experimental push notification support Daniel D’Aquino 2023-11-14 07:21:39 +00:00
  • 878b1caa95 Fix onboarding post view not being dismissed Daniel D’Aquino 2023-11-17 19:58:19 +00:00
  • 1fcbba5041 parser: fix url parse regression William Casarin 2023-11-17 08:57:36 -08:00
  • 20299615ba parser: always convert damus.io links to bech32 mentions William Casarin 2023-11-17 08:09:28 -08:00
  • 972a183ed8 damus-c: add cursor_skip helper William Casarin 2023-11-17 08:07:43 -08:00
  • f976f23854 v1.6 (29) William Casarin 2023-11-15 12:50:44 -08:00
  • cf13e1ca61 Actually fix camera descriptions William Casarin 2023-11-15 12:48:56 -08:00
  • 309cbaccce Manually update camera description translation William Casarin 2023-11-15 12:23:41 -08:00
  • d8640e2a1e Update Translations William Casarin 2023-11-15 12:02:45 -08:00
  • bc330ab5de update nostrdb William Casarin 2023-11-14 10:26:09 -08:00
  • 41c76d9de0 tests: disable snapshot tests for now William Casarin 2023-11-13 16:19:54 -08:00
  • eaaf802157 test: attempt to fix broken tests William Casarin 2023-11-13 15:03:17 -08:00
  • bf59b5850c ci: remove xcode github action William Casarin 2023-11-13 15:02:00 -08:00
  • 2585a375ab v1.6 (28) William Casarin 2023-11-13 10:30:17 -08:00
  • 29fa4ecf2e build: fix invalid function name William Casarin 2023-11-13 10:29:40 -08:00
  • 518fdffce9 ndb: potential fix for a crash in some nostrdb queries William Casarin 2023-11-07 09:49:59 +09:00
  • 289e051202 v1.6 (26) William Casarin 2023-11-04 10:25:01 +09:00
  • 2a6c4d0b61 storage: Set more aggressive cache expiration values Daniel D’Aquino 2023-11-10 20:09:01 +00:00
  • 386a28455a permissions: Update camera usage string to be more accurate Daniel D’Aquino 2023-11-10 19:52:35 +00:00
  • b2e555284b Add "Always show onboarding suggestions" developer setting Daniel D’Aquino 2023-11-06 18:36:44 +00:00
  • cc385d3c3f nostrdb: add migration to fix local japanese profile names William Casarin 2023-11-02 14:17:17 +09:00
  • 2895c374c0 fix: relay filter button fix ericholguin 2023-11-02 13:15:53 +09:00
  • 6863e74c0f nostrdb: fix japanese profile names not loading William Casarin 2023-11-02 10:20:40 +09:00
  • 280d889f25 v1.6 (25) changelog William Casarin 2023-10-31 10:27:55 +09:00
  • d1d830fca1 v1.6 (25) William Casarin 2023-10-31 10:26:12 +09:00
  • d2bb013db7 relays: automatically load extra regional bootstrap relays Daniel D’Aquino 2023-10-30 22:58:56 +00:00
  • c437a05ec0 ux: add long press to profile to navigate to profile page ericholguin 2023-10-28 16:31:17 -06:00
  • a2fdb61013 ui: change post view background to be all black ericholguin 2023-10-28 20:25:18 -06:00
  • 4dd800e6b9 ui: make qrcode view font color white ericholguin 2023-10-26 20:33:34 -06:00
  • 34c0728f21 ui: update the customize zap view ericholguin 2023-10-26 21:35:31 -06:00
  • ec604664d8 ui: status view fixes for smaller screen devices ericholguin 2023-10-25 19:35:23 -06:00
  • 7710839261 noting: users are now notified when you quote repost them William Casarin 2023-10-27 09:02:05 +08:00